It was a mistake to go into the office; Julia realized that almost immediately. There were several pressing matters that needed to be taken care of before she could spend any more time at the hospital. Appointments to reschedule, work to delegate. Julia resented every minute away from her grandmother. She found herself impatient to get back to the hospital. Her relationship with Alek concerned her, too.
Sitting at her desk, Julia supported her face on her hands. Sheâd been so sure this marriage would never work. Now she wasnât sure of anything. She needed Alek, and heâd come to her, held her, comforted her. Sheâd given him plenty of reasons to turn away from her. But when the opportunity came to comfort her, heâd come, willingly, unselfishly.
Each day, Julia felt herself weakening a little more, giving in to the attraction she felt for Alek. Every day he found some small way of dismantling the protective barrier around her heart. He was slowly, methodically, exposing her to the warming rays of the sun.
And yetâ¦Julia wanted to shout that she didnât need a man in her life, didnât want a husband. Silently she did, forcing his image from her mindâwith only limited success.
It was while she was trying not to think of Alek, to concentrate on the tasks before her, that he casually strolled into her office.
âI thought we should talk,â he said, dropping into a chair as if he had every right to be there.
âAbout what?â She pretended to be absorbed in reading her latest batch of correspondence.
âLast night.â
He sounded so flippant, so glib, as if their sleeping in the same bed had all been part of his game plan from the start. Sheâd conveniently fallen into his scheme without realizing it. His attitude infuriated her.
âIt was a mistake,â she informed him sharply. âOne that wonât be repeated.â
âI suppose it was too much to hope youâd think otherwise,â he said with a beleaguered sigh. âIf you donât want to accept the truth, then Iâll say it for you. It felt good to hold you in my arms, Julia. Iâm here if you need me. Iâll always be here for you. If you believe nothing else about me, believe this.â
Julia felt her chest tighten as he stood and, without waiting for her to comment, walked out of her office. She didnât understand this man sheâd married, and wasnât sure she ever would. Sheâd rewarded his kindness by cheating him out of the kind of marriage heâd expected, the marriage sheâd agreed to. Sheâd insulted him and hurt his pride. Not once, but time and again.
Julia didnât want to love Alek. Love frightened her more than any other emotion, even pain. She pulled a little more inside herself, blocking Alek from her heart, because it was only then that she felt safe.
Removing the slim gold band from her finger, she stared at it. She put it back on her finger, wondering if sheâd ever understand Alek, then doubted it was possible when she had yet to understand herself.
